its a learning experience thats a pain in the ***...and i went from a d15b8 to a d16z6. let alone you changing....motor, tranny, mounts, shift linkage, harness (if you have one) and a bunch of other things. but it is a good learning experience. just take your time and make sure everythings done the right way the first time. thats NOT what i did and my car has got some issues now. lol and i dont blame you for keeping the c5.

If you really want some hands on learning experience, go to your local wrecking yard and just start unbolting an engine. That way, you can do whatever and not worry about ruining things. Then, if you still want to pull your motor and sell the car etc, you'll already have some sort of experience in removing the motor.
